Chapter Fourteen

Overview

Bel’s guarded shopping trip with Rachel becomes a turning point when Rachel reveals knowledge she should not have: Bel’s long-gone skull bracelet. Combined with Rachel’s earlier mistakes and an unexplained ankle scar, the detail convinces Bel that Rachel is lying about her disappearance story.

The mall also intensifies the public spectacle around Rachel’s return, with strangers filming them and the documentary crew capturing every moment. Bel’s isolation deepens as she considers confiding in Ash but ultimately keeps her suspicions to herself.

Summary

Bel and Rachel go to the White Mountains Mall with the documentary crew filming them. Rachel walks quickly and avoids Ramsey’s questions about returning to the place tied to her disappearance, saying she cannot discuss an ongoing criminal investigation and only wants to shop with her daughter. Bel notices Rachel repeatedly calls her Anna and feels unsettled by the forced intimacy.

Inside H&M, Rachel asks Bel to help choose clothes because modern styles feel unfamiliar. Bel picks practical outfits, and Rachel becomes emotional, thanking Bel and again calling her Anna. In the fitting rooms, Rachel asks to leave the cubicle door partly open because the space feels too tight, which makes Bel briefly wonder if Rachel’s trauma might explain her odd behavior.

While helping Rachel adjust her socks, Bel notices a large healed scar on Rachel’s ankle near the dressing from the chain wound. Bel questions why Rachel never mentioned the scar if her captor never touched her, but Bel tries to explain it away as an older injury from the cuff. Rachel then remarks that Bel owns a gold bracelet with skulls, a bracelet Bel threw away years earlier after Sam Blake gave it to her.

Bel realizes Rachel could only have known about the bracelet from an old Instagram photo, but Rachel has had no phone, internet access, or opportunity to find it since reappearing. This becomes decisive proof to Bel that Rachel is lying about at least part of her story. The certainty intensifies Bel’s anxiety, and Bel secretly steals a small pot of lip balm while Rachel is distracted; Bel thinks Ash may have seen but Ash says nothing.

As they move through the mall, more people recognize Rachel, stare, record, and take photos. Rachel stops where the old Moose Mouse Coffeehouse used to be, now a Starbucks, and mourns the cinnamon buns she once wanted to share with Bel. Rachel also quietly points out the staff-only area where she says she and young Bel hid, leaving Bel unsure whether that part of Rachel’s account might still be true.

At T-Mobile, Rachel buys a new iPhone with Charlie’s credit card and asks Bel to help set it up, accidentally starting to call Bel Anna again. Bel agrees for the cameras, then steps away and talks with Ash. When Ash calls the situation unbelievable, Bel wonders if he might secretly doubt Rachel too, but Bel decides not to confide in him and answers with the word in its skeptical sense.
